Old Man’s Journey vs V Rising: which should you buy?

For Filipino buyers, the choice between Old Man’s Journey and V Rising comes down to hardware, budget, and taste. Old Man’s Journey is a whimsical 2D puzzle adventure with a runtime of just 2 hours, ideal for casual gamers on low-end PCs or even mobile. It runs on Windows XP with only 1GB RAM and 2GB storage, and is available on Steam, Nintendo eShop, PlayStation Store, Google Play, and more—giving you many purchasing options. V Rising, by contrast, is a resource-intensive action survival game requiring Windows 10, a Core i5-6600, 12GB RAM, and a GTX 750 Ti. It offers multiplayer and co-op, with an average playtime of 7 hours, but only on PC via Steam. Neither game has a listed price in the data, but Old Man’s Journey is likely cheaper given its age and indie nature. If you have a modest setup and prefer a short, artistic experience, pick Old Man’s Journey. If you have a modern gaming PC and enjoy vampire-themed survival with friends, choose V Rising. The community ratings are close (3.6 vs 3.7), so neither is universally “better.”

Which game can run on a low-end PC?

Old Man’s Journey has much lower requirements: Windows XP, 1GB RAM, DX9, and 2GB storage. V Rising demands Windows 10, 12GB RAM, and a GTX 750 Ti, making it unsuitable for low-end machines.

Which game has more content?

V Rising offers longer playtime (7 hours average) with multiplayer, co-op, and online modes, while Old Man’s Journey is a single-player story lasting about 2 hours. V Rising provides more replayability.

Can I play these games on platforms other than PC?

Old Man’s Journey is available on PC, PlayStation, Xbox, iOS, Android, and Nintendo, with many store options. V Rising is exclusively on PC via Steam, with no console or mobile versions.
